Hong Kong stocks ended lower on Wednesday, ahead of the outcome of the US Federal Reserve’s policy meeting later in the day.

The Fed’s announcement is due at 1800 GMT and the US central bank is widely anticipated to raise interest rates by another 75 basis points to combat inflation. Investors are also eyeing any further comments on monetary tightening.

The Hang Seng Index fell 1.13 percent to 20,670.04, while the Hang Seng China Enterprises Index lost 1.3 percent to 7,091.47.
